## Changelog — Pinfinder widget v4.0

Heads up, new folks: v4.0 of the Pinfinder address autocomplete widget changed several defaults, so apps upgrading from v3 may behave differently out of the box. Debounce went from 150ms to 300ms (fewer lookups, slightly laggier feel), minimum characters before suggesting is now 3 instead of 2, and results are biased toward the user's region by default. Fuzzy matching is now on unless you explicitly turn it off. The new shipped defaults are as follows.

config for hahag-tajep:
WENWYN_PIN=1237
WENWYN_METRICS_HOST=metrics.wenwyn.qorvellabs.corp
WENWYN_LOG_LEVEL=info
WENWYN_TENANT=novath

Heads up: if the Lintrock baseline file in the Quarrow repo drifts from main, CI fails with a "stale baseline" error even when the code is fine. Quick fix is to regenerate the baseline on a clean checkout and re-push. If a customer build is blocked, confirm the failing run matches the token below before escalating.

build token for yadug-yagag: htk21_c863c33eb8b82c0c9c152

☐ Off-site run — Replacement server for Pellam Cross branch

Grab the grey crate marked "Pellam srv-2" from the staging cage — it's heavier than it looks, so take the trolley. Strap it upright in the van; the drive array doesn't like lying flat. Swing by the branch before their lunch window if you can, since their back door gets locked at one. Photograph the crate on delivery for the run log, as usual. When you actually hand it over, stick exactly to the instruction below.

drop instructions, hahip-badug: the quenox ralath courier leaves the kaseth fraiel rusiel tameth belys istdor ralion giliel ledger at gate 7830 under passcode 165413

**Ticket: Drift in websocket compression settings — Pulseboard chat**

Hey, welcome aboard! Quick context: we intentionally disable deflate on the high-traffic chat shards because the CPU cost beats the bandwidth savings there, but keep it on for the low-volume dashboard sockets. Last deploy flattened everything to one setting, so we've got drift. To fix it, restore each shard group to the values below.

settings of bahif-yajof:
JORIX_PIN=2662
JORIX_TENANT=rusax
JORIX_METRICS_HOST=metrics.jorix.xolmario.corp
JORIX_SEAL=seal_a93c2147
JORIX_STANDBY_TEAM=wenius